Since many flintlock and sidelock muzzleloaders have a really slow rifling twist (around 1:66 or so) that wont properly stabilize a conical bullet, hunters using those rifles are typically restricted to using round balls. Instead of using a sabot or a plastic skirt on the base of the bullet, this bullet has an innovative design featuring a black polymer cup attached to its base that engages the rifling and seals the barrel. Idaho regulations state that the muzzleloader must be loaded only with a patched round ball or conical non-jacketed projectile comprised wholly of lead or lead alloy and they must also be full bore. As with the receiver, the Pro Hunter FX 209X50 Magnums 26", 0.885"-diameter fluted barrel is coated with Weather Shield to enhance its corrosion resistance, and its eight-groove, 1:28" RH rifling is sufficient to stabilize all modern sabot bullets. #1.
